China's port iron ore stocks up to 85.82mln t by Nov. 30, Xinhua Index
Iron ore inventories at the 33 major Chinese seaports edged up 2.88 percent week on week to 85.82 million metric tons as of November 30.

China Nov. steel PMI down 5.2 percentage points m-o-m to 37pct, CFLP
The purchasing managers' index (PMI) tracking China's iron and steel sector fell 5.2 percentage points month on month to 37 percent in November.

China key steelmakers' daily crude steel output down 2.84pct in Nov. 1-10
China's major steelmakers reported an average daily crude steel output of 1,692,800 metric tons (tonnes) in November 1-10.
China Focus: steel export peaks in September
In September 2015, China's steel export refreshed a monthly record high while the average export price hit the lowest within 2015.
China Oct. chemical sector added value up 9 pct on yr
Chinese chemical industry registered 9 pct of year-on-year growth of added value in Oct, 0.1 percentage point higher from that in the previous month.
